Not able to add tools to palettes

This has been happening for a few weeks. I am not able to add tools to palettes weather i drag and drop from Windows Explorer or if I try to drag and drop from the ACA screen. I have the Full control permissions to these locations.

Right-click on the palette, Properties, and see if is set to Refresh from a
central library. It may be set by your CAD Manager.

If it is, don't uncheck the "Refresh From" box. Update the source
Catalog/Palette (or have him/her do it) and hit the Refresh button in the
palette.

Make sure the .atc file did not get set to read-only. Is there a lock
icon at the bottom of your palette?

Go to Options > Files > Tool Palette Locations. Make sure you have read/write
access to all of the folders in this path.

You don't do this through Options. Take note of the folder path, then check the
access rights / read only status in Windows Explorer folder properties.
